Product Description

Product Description

One of the world's most popular four-cyclinder engines, the A-series, powers Minis, Morris Minors, MG Midgets, A-H Sprites, Metros, Austin Americas and many more. This text presents a complete guide to obtaining maximum power with reliability from 850 and 1000cc versions of this engine.

5.0 out of 5 stars An excellent book for every engine builder, 2 Jun 2001
Very practical, this book gives all you need to build an high performance and bullet proof 998 engine for track or street.It has a lot of pictures and explains very well what it covers.Definitely the best book on the subject.
